  1. 1 Whether the contract of letting the deceased's house was valid
  2. 2 Whether the administrator acted within his powers
  3. 3 Whether the appellant's objection to the tenancy contract should be upheld

Ratio Decidendi

The court held that the administrator was duly appointed and acted within his legal powers in letting the house. The appellant's objection lacked merit and the appeal was dismissed.
